Wimbledon is a psychological drama and suspense thriller about Sun Jinyu, a dutiful middle-aged housewife whose life revolves around her demanding husband and ungrateful children. When a chance encounter introduces her to Qin, a charming young tennis coach, Jinyu is drawn into a world of self-discovery, physical transformation, and emotional awakening. As she falls deeper into his world—believing she’s reclaiming her identity—Jinyu unknowingly becomes the target of a calculated scam. Qin’s affections are not love, but manipulation, part of a pattern that has left other vulnerable women in ruin. But this time, his match may not be so easy. As truths unravel and past tragedies surface, Jinyu sets a trap of her own—turning the game against the man who underestimated her. Wimbledon uses tennis as a metaphor for power, seduction, and survival, culminating in a final showdown where the stakes are nothing less than justice and self-liberation.
